About the Property

Luxury Camping Experience

Sustainable Accommodation: Under Canvas Acadia, located in Surry, offers a unique and sustainable lodging experience, just a short distance from Agamont Park and Frenchman Bay.

Family-Friendly Amenities: The luxury tent provides family rooms, facilities for disabled guests, and a family-friendly restaurant serving delicious American cuisine for dinner.

Outdoor Activities: Guests can unwind with yoga classes, explore hiking trails, and cozy up near the outdoor fireplace after a day of cycling, ensuring a memorable stay in Surry.

Property Notes

For health and safety reasons, we do not allow food inside your tents. We ask that you keep all food in a locked vehicle. Beverages of any kind are permitted in the tents.Guests are required to show a photo ID and credit card upon check-in. Please note that all Special Requests are subject to availability and additional charges may apply. A deposit may be required at the property.

This was our 6th(!) Under Canvas stay and we were not disappointed. It is a bit of a drive from Acadia NP (40-ish min) but 10 minutes away from a small town with good eats. And the water is only footsteps away. Lovely property. My only complaint is the fireplace inside the tents are a little smaller than the ones we have used at other UC properties. So out fire didn't last as long and night time temps were pretty chilly for this southern girl. We had plenty of blankets to stay cozy but nighttime trips to the bathroom were pretty chilly! We absolutely love the concept of being outdoors without having to "rough" it. And the food on site was excellent. Fun nighttime activities included live music, pumpkin painting, nature walks, and of course the endless smores.

We spent two nights in October (the last week they were open for the year) and it was very memorable! The location is beautiful, off the beaten path on a lake. Very quiet, great common areas with fire pits and smores galore! Accommodations were nice, bed is on a frame and there is a flush toilet, and the tent is spacious. Staff is on hand to help with anything, and we highly recommend the restaurant! The food and drink was outstanding!! I will also share a things to plan for: if you are hiking Acadia, plan for the commute, it took us over 30 minutes each day. We spent 3 nights in Bar Harbor to be closer to the park and then 2 nights here to enjoy the quiet! Another thing to be aware of, the heaters in the tents are much smaller than other UnderCanvas locations and they have a hard time warming the tent on very cold nights. We had to add wood every hour and it was still very cold in the tent. Plenty of blankets are offered but if visiting in October, plan accordingly. Overall, we had a great stay, thank you UnderCanvas Acadia staff!

This is our 3rd stay at an Under Canvas property and we are big fans! In fact, we already booked UC Yellowestone for May 2025 which is what makes this review a little dissappointing. The biggest takeaway, we stayed at UC Arcadia a week before the camp was closing for the season and the staff reflected that in their attitudes. While everyone was courteous and nice, it was apparent (through them even talking about how short-staffed they were and how some of them would not be returning after this season) that they had already moved on mentally. For example, when we stayed at UC Zion (best experience so far of all 3 properties) the staff advises on hiking routes for the kids, places to eat in town, how to be prepared for the day. At Aracadia, I inquired about a couple of hiking routes that I was considering and was tolde to Google how to get there. Also, you have to text them if you want your tent cleaned (that wasn't the case at Zion or Lake Powell) so our tent was dirty when we got back from a long day of hiking (mind you it's $579/night). We will stay in UC again but I think the main resolve is not to stay when they are a week from shuttting down as the staff is checked out mentally. BTW: Be ware of the kids tent option when it rains, the kids tent got completely soaked and we had to roll cots into the suite to make room for them.

Staying at Under Canvas was an adventure! It was very expensive, but we wanted the “camping” experience while having some comforts (bed, toilet, wood burning stove). The setting was awesome! They offer a restaurant/bar on site. They also provide numerous fire pits and free s’mores onsite. The only thing I didn’t like was there was no hot water or electricity. I was thinking there would be a guest restroom/shower area with electricity on site, but there wasn’t. It was a great experience overall, but one night in the basic “tent” was over $700.
